#299ba2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#299ba2 is composed of 16.1% red, 60.8% green and 63.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 74.7% cyan, 4.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 36.5% black. It has a hue angle of 183.5 degrees, a saturation of 59.6% and a lightness of 39.8%. #299ba2 color hex could be obtained by blending #52ffff with #003745. Closest websafe color is: #339999.

#299ba2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#299ba2 has RGB values of R:41, G:155, B:162 and CMYK values of C:0.75, M:0.04, Y:0, K:0.36. Its decimal value is 2726818.

Shades and Tints of #299ba2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010505 is the darkest color, while #f5fcf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#299ba2
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#606b6b is the less saturated color, while #02bec9 is the most saturated one.
